http://www.ebay.co.uk/itm/Mad-Cow-LIME- ... 3388d9f950
for the price ive brought them, look suspiciously like dodo juice products, however they smell a bit ....interesting

might have to drop a review out if no one has any experience
Moderators: vwnutant, desertstorm, water01